What a wonderful market! Central Market in downtown York PA has something to offer for everyone. Housing a robust collection of prepared food, produce and craft vendors, the market makes for the perfect Saturday morning activity. Food options are diverse, ranging from fresh made pizza and bagels to sushi to Brazilian cheese waffles (must try). On the produce/grocery side, you have a wide variety of locally grown veggies and sourced meats available. Highly suggest checking out the oil and vinegar stand located towards the right side of the market, as they have some unique infusions that will elevate any home chef's creations. Prices overall are very reasonable considering the quality and locally sourced nature of the goods. Parking is relatively easy, as there are 2 garages within a block of the market as well as meter street parking (both are free on Saturdays). If you ever find yourself in York, definitely make it a point to stop by Central Market for some shopping and lunch!

A friend and I decided to make a quick day trip to Dutch PA Country this past weekend, and the Central Market House in York was one of our stops. The market has been held in this same building for more than 125 years, and the building is pretty amazing! The vendors inside the market were more prepared foods, hot foods, and pantry goods than farmers, so it's definitely a great place to grab a meal. We didn't eat a meal, but we spent about an hour or two in the market. My friend bought some tea from a tea vendor and dog treats for her new puppy from a dog treats vendor. I got some freshly ground coffee and candied jalapenos from another vendor. And we got a couple of beers from Mudhook Brewing Company, which you can access from the back of the market. It was definitely crowded on a Saturday, which we noticed because we live in a city that still has an indoor mask mandate in February 2022 (which we assumed York did not as very few people were wearing masks in the market). The market is in a great area in historic downtown York, so you can definitely explore the area and other shops, restaurants, breweries, etc. after you finish up at the market. The market is open Tuesday and Thursday from 7am-2pm and Saturday 6am-2pm. (They do mention that they have First Fridays at the market, too, so if you're in the area on the first Friday of the month...) There were garages for parking in the area (free on weekends), but the spots were hard to come by on Saturday! We got lucky and someone was just pulling out of a spot! The market isn't a traditional Dutch PA market now (if you're looking for a Dutch PA experience on a trip), but it is definitely a fun market to explore or stop for breakfast or lunch if you're in the area!
